When it comes to choosing a place to live, there are always factors to consider that can make a residency either favorable or unfavorable. In the case of Lincolnshire, a county in the East Midlands of England, there are a few reasons why some residencies may be considered less desirable.

Firstly, one of the main drawbacks of living in Lincolnshire is its relatively isolated location. While this can be appealing to those seeking a quiet and peaceful lifestyle, it also means limited access to certain amenities and services. The county lacks the bustling city life and diverse range of entertainment options that can be found in more urban areas.

Another factor that contributes to unfavorable residencies in Lincolnshire is the lack of employment opportunities, especially in certain industries. The county’s economy is primarily based on agriculture and tourism, which may not offer as many career prospects for individuals in other fields. This limited job market can make it challenging for professionals to find suitable employment, potentially leading to a lower quality of life for some residents.

In addition, Lincolnshire’s transportation infrastructure can pose difficulties for those living in certain areas. While the county is well-connected in some parts, there are remote locations with limited public transportation options. This can be inconvenient for individuals who rely on public transit or work in areas with poor accessibility.

Furthermore, Lincolnshire experiences relatively high levels of flooding, particularly in areas near rivers and coastal regions. This can pose a significant risk to properties and infrastructure, making certain residencies more vulnerable to damage. The cost of insurance and the potential for recurring flood-related issues are additional factors that contribute to the unfavorable nature of residencies in these areas.

Unpleasant Abodes in Lincolnshire

When it comes to unpleasant abodes in Lincolnshire, there are a few specific areas that come to mind. One such area is the town of Spalding, which has long been known for its high crime rates and rundown neighborhoods. The dilapidated houses and unkempt streets create an atmosphere of neglect and decline.

Another area of concern is the coastal town of Skegness. While it may be a popular tourist destination, there is no denying the presence of numerous rundown and derelict buildings. The once vibrant and bustling promenade now features empty shops and dilapidated amusement arcades, giving off an eerie and desolate vibe.

Further inland, the town of Boston also has its fair share of unpleasant abodes. The town is known for its poor housing conditions, with cramped and poorly-maintained properties being a common sight. The lack of investment in affordable and decent housing has left many residents living in subpar conditions.

Lastly, the city of Lincoln itself is not immune to the issue of unpleasant abodes. While the city boasts stunning historical architecture and an impressive cathedral, there are pockets of neglect and deprivation. Areas such as the city center’s outskirts and certain council estates suffer from neglected public spaces and a high concentration of poorly-maintained council housing.
